Sunday, August 28, 2011

Al Jazeera English: American Freedom and an Iraqi Train Driver

America brought freedom to Iraq at a barrel of a gun. Let's visit Iraq and see what an Iraqi train driver describes as destruction of his country and life.

Another excellent report from Al Jazeera English, this time from filmmakers Rashed Radwan and Carmen Marques!

The Green (money) Train indeed keeps chugging along eating everything in its path...

[Youtube] Look at Iraq through a train driver's eyes

